Conform meaning


Conform is a verb that means to comply with rules, standards, or laws. It can also mean to behave in a way that is socially acceptable or to match the expectations of a particular group or culture. Here are some tips for using the word conform in a sentence:


1. Use it in the context of rules or regulations.

For example, "All employees must conform to the company's dress code policy."


2. Use it to describe someone who is following the norms of a particular group or culture.

For example, "She conformed to the expectations of her conservative family by getting married at a young age."


3. Use it to describe something that is in line with a particular standard or expectation.

For example, "The new product design conforms to industry standards for safety and efficiency."


4. Use it to describe a process of adapting or adjusting to a new situation.

For example, "It took some time for the new student to conform to the school's culture and routines."


5. Use it to describe a situation where someone is forced to comply with a particular expectation or standard.

For example, "The political dissident was pressured to conform to the government's ideology or face imprisonment."


6. Use it to describe a situation where someone is resisting conformity or challenging the status quo.

For example, "The artist refused to conform to traditional artistic styles and instead created a unique and unconventional body of work." In summary, conform is a versatile verb that can be used in a variety of contexts to describe compliance, adaptation, and social norms.
